75 Deposed Obas Want Abiodun To Obey Court Judgment On Reinstatement

The 75 Coronet Obas installed by Senator Ibikunle Amosun have appealed to Governor Dapo Abiodun to obey the court judgment reinstating them.
Speaking through their principal counsel, Barrister Olumide Oniyire, they urged the Ogun State Government to obey the rule of law by re-installing them as coronet-wearing Obas through the court judgment on November 29, 2021.
Barrister Oniyire at the weekend said that the Ogun State Government had filed an appeal against the high court judgment at the court of appeal and applied for a stay of execution of the judgment.
The legal luminary explained that the stay of execution was dismissed, saying that the Ogun state government failed to comply and transmit the record of appeal to the court of appeal there by unnecessarily delaying the hearing of the appeal.
He described the refusal of the state governor to obey the court judgment as an act of lawlessness.
The counsel to the Coronet Obas said, “Regrettably, the state government has not obeyed the court judgment to date. The state government appealed against the judgment at the appeal court and consequently applied for a stay of execution of the judgment.
“The application for stay of execution was dismissed and the appellant has till date not compiled and transmitted a record of appeal to the court of appeal thus unnecessarily delaying the hearing of her appeal.
